首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在mysql中创建新账户密码错误

在MySQL中创建新账户时,如果密码错误,通常是因为密码策略或语法不正确。以下是创建新账户的正确步骤,以及可能遇到的问题和解决方法。

创建新账户的基本步骤

  1. 登录MySQL服务器
  2. 登录MySQL服务器
  3. 创建新账户
  4. 创建新账户
  5. 这里的 'newuser' 是用户名,'localhost' 是允许访问的主机,'password' 是密码。

常见问题及解决方法

1. 密码策略错误

MySQL有默认的密码策略,如果密码不符合策略,会报错。例如,密码长度不够或包含不允许的字符。

解决方法

  • 检查密码是否符合策略要求。
  • 修改密码策略(不推荐在生产环境中):
  • 修改密码策略(不推荐在生产环境中):

2. 语法错误

如果SQL语句有语法错误,也会导致创建账户失败。

解决方法

  • 确保SQL语句语法正确。例如,检查引号是否匹配,用户名和密码是否正确。

3. 权限问题

如果当前用户没有足够的权限创建新账户,也会失败。

解决方法

  • 确保当前用户有足够的权限。可以使用以下命令授予权限:
  • 确保当前用户有足够的权限。可以使用以下命令授予权限:

示例代码

以下是一个完整的示例,展示如何创建新账户:

代码语言:txt
复制
-- 登录MySQL
mysql -u root -p

-- 创建新账户
CREATE USER 'newuser'@'localhost' IDENTIFIED BY 'password';

-- 授予权限
GRANT ALL PRIVILEGES ON *.* TO 'newuser'@'localhost';
FLUSH PRIVILEGES;

参考链接

通过以上步骤和解决方法,你应该能够成功创建新账户并解决密码错误的问题。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

56秒

PS小白教程:如何在Photoshop中给灰色图片上色

1分10秒

PS小白教程:如何在Photoshop中制作透明玻璃效果?

1时8分

TDSQL安装部署实战

领券